TWO: Keratin Hair Treatment
I don’t know what took me so long to try this, but I had a keratin hair treatment done last week at the encouraging of my new stylist that told me my porous, thick, slightly frizzy, inconstantly wavy hair would like benefit greatly from the service. She said it nicely.
A keratin treatment is a professional hair treatment that aims to improve hair texture, reduce frizz, and add shine. It involves applying a solution containing keratin, a protein naturally found in hair, to the hair and then sealing it in with heat. It took about 2 hours and cost $350.
The first 48 hours after treatment you can’t touch your hair; it just has to hang there. I’ve washed and dried it myself once myself since then and my take: it did dry a little faster, but not blow my mind faster. I’ll let it air dry first more next time. However, it did blow out smoother and my tight curl pattern at the back of my head is straighter. It is shinier, too. I got several messages on IG that said it even gets better with time and people swear by it (twice a year is what I’ve heard from most). Overall, I am pleased!
